The B5 S4 calipers will fit too, and they are of course an exact match for the rotors. My understanding is that it's a fairly common upgrade, and that it'll work even under the stock 16" wheels. There are bigger brake options that'll work, but generally speaking, you need to go to 17" or larger wheels in order to clear the calipers. (I've seen kits based on Porsche Cayenne calipers that only work with 18" or larger wheels, for example - now those are big brakes!)
